Output 41fc8293201c566a7eea4b2924d0d4eba3241045e0792915568aeaa3f1f2e871:7

value
646628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ac8cfda480fae080251e9089bb9b685e059709 OP_EQUAL
address
3NMZLw6Bk2aDW3R2dtjmr1uYBQSzUvu9Dz
transaction
41fc8293201c566a7eea4b2924d0d4eba3241045e0792915568aeaa3f1f2e871